@import"https://fonts.googleapis.com/css2?family=Inter:wght@400;500;600;700&family=Special+Gothic+Condensed+One&family=DM+Sans:wght@400;500;600&display=swap";:root{--font-sans: "Inter",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--blue: #4f8eff;--blue-light: rgba(79,142,255,.12);--blue-mid: rgba(79,142,255,.28);--text-primary: #e2e8f5;--text-secondary: #7d92b2;--text-tertiary: #4a5d7a;--text-danger: #ff6b6b;--bg: #080c14;--surface: #0f1623;--surface-2: #162033;--border: #1e2d45;--border-dark: #243550;--radius-sm: 5px;--radius-md: 8px;--radius-lg: 12px;--radius-xl: 16px;--shadow-sm: 0 1px 3px rgba(0,0,0,.5);--shadow-md: 0 4px 12px rgba(0,0,0,.6);--shadow-lg: 0 8px 28px rgba(0,0,0,.7);--nav-active-color: var(--blue);--nav-active-bg: var(--blue-light);--status-green: #4ade80;--status-green-bg: rgba(74,222,128,.1);--status-green-border: rgba(74,222,128,.3);--status-red: #f87171;--status-red-bg: rgba(248,113,113,.1);--status-red-border: rgba(248,113,113,.3);--status-amber: #f59e0b;--status-amber-bg: rgba(245,158,11,.1);--status-amber-border: rgba(245,158,11,.3);--status-grey: #94a3b8;--status-grey-bg: rgba(148,163,184,.07);--status-grey-border: rgba(148,163,184,.2);--moic-high: #4ade80;--moic-mid: #facc15;--moic-low: #f87171;--trend-up: #4ade80;--trend-up-bg: rgba(74,222,128,.1);--trend-dn: #f87171;--trend-dn-bg: rgba(248,113,113,.1);--color-text-primary: var(--text-primary);--color-text-secondary: var(--text-secondary);--color-text-tertiary: var(--text-tertiary);--color-text-danger: var(--text-danger);--color-text-info: var(--blue);--color-background-primary: var(--surface);--color-background-secondary: var(--surface-2);--color-background-tertiary: var(--bg);--color-background-info: var(--blue-light);--color-border-primary: var(--border-dark);--color-border-secondary: var(--border);--color-border-tertiary: var(--border);--color-accent: var(--blue);--color-accent-light: var(--blue-light);--border-radius-sm: var(--radius-sm);--border-radius-md: var(--radius-md);--border-radius-lg: var(--radius-lg)}[data-theme=warm]{--font-sans: "DM Sans", -apple-system, BlinkMacSystemFont, "Segoe UI", sans-serif;--font-heading: "Special Gothic Condensed One", "DM Sans", sans-serif;--bg: #FCFAFA;--surface: #FFFFFF;--surface-2: #F9F9F9;--border: #E6E3E1;--border-dark: #CFC9C5;--text-primary: #2A2A2A;--text-secondary: #6B6B6B;--text-tertiary: #9E9E9E;--text-danger: #D64545;--primary: #3C144E;--primary-soft: #F3ECF7;--blue: #FF8366;--blue-light: #FFE5DF;--blue-mid: rgba(255,131,102,.35);--nav-active-color: #3C144E;--nav-active-bg: #F3ECF7;--status-green: #2E7D32;--status-green-bg: #E6F4EA;--status-green-border: rgba(46,125,50,.3);--status-red: #D64545;--status-red-bg: #FDECEC;--status-red-border: rgba(214,69,69,.3);--status-amber: #A0720A;--status-amber-bg: #FFF7DB;--status-amber-border: rgba(160,114,10,.3);--status-grey: #6B6B6B;--status-grey-bg: #F2F2F2;--status-grey-border: #E0E0E0;--moic-high: #2E7D32;--moic-mid: #A0720A;--moic-low: #D64545;--trend-up: #2E7D32;--trend-up-bg: #E6F4EA;--trend-dn: #D64545;--trend-dn-bg: #FDECEC;--radius-sm: 5px;--radius-md: 8px;--radius-lg: 12px;--radius-xl: 16px;--shadow-sm: 0 1px 3px rgba(42,42,42,.06);--shadow-md: 0 4px 12px rgba(42,42,42,.1);--shadow-lg: 0 8px 24px rgba(42,42,42,.14);--color-text-primary: var(--text-primary);--color-text-secondary: var(--text-secondary);--color-text-tertiary: var(--text-tertiary);--color-text-danger: var(--text-danger);--color-text-info: var(--blue);--color-background-primary: var(--surface);--color-background-secondary: var(--surface-2);--color-background-tertiary: var(--bg);--color-background-info: var(--blue-light);--color-border-primary: var(--border-dark);--color-border-secondary: var(--border);--color-border-tertiary: var(--border);--color-accent: var(--blue);--color-accent-light: var(--blue-light);--border-radius-sm: var(--radius-sm);--border-radius-md: var(--radius-md);--border-radius-lg: var(--radius-lg)}[data-theme=warm] body{font-family:var(--font-sans)}[data-theme=warm] .page-title{font-family:var(--font-heading)!important;font-weight:400!important;text-transform:uppercase!important;letter-spacing:.06em!important;font-size:26px!important;color:var(--primary)!important}[data-theme=warm] .brand-name{font-family:var(--font-heading)!important;font-weight:400!important;letter-spacing:.08em!important;font-size:13px!important}[data-theme=warm] input[type=text],[data-theme=warm] input[type=number],[data-theme=warm] input[type=date],[data-theme=warm] input[type=email],[data-theme=warm] select,[data-theme=warm] textarea{background:#fff;color:var(--text-primary);border-color:var(--border)}[data-theme=warm] input:focus,[data-theme=warm] select:focus,[data-theme=warm] textarea:focus{border-color:var(--primary)!important;box-shadow:0 0 0 3px #3c144e1f!important}[data-theme=warm] select{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='14' height='14' viewBox='0 0 24 24' fill='none' stroke='%236B6B6B' stroke-width='2'%3E%3Cpolyline points='6 9 12 15 18 9'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 11px center;background-size:14px 14px}[data-theme=warm] ::-webkit-scrollbar-thumb{background:var(--border-dark)}[data-theme=warm] ::-webkit-scrollbar-thumb:hover{background:#b0a8a3}[data-theme=warm] thead th{background:#f6f3f8!important;border-bottom-color:#ddd6e8!important;border-right-color:#e8e3ee!important}[data-theme=warm] thead th div,[data-theme=warm] thead th span{color:#3c144e!important}[data-theme=warm] thead th button{color:#3c144e66!important}[data-theme=warm] thead th button:hover{color:#3c144e!important}[data-theme=warm] thead th .dt-sort-active{color:#ff8366!important}[data-theme=warm] tbody td{color:#2a2a2a!important;border-bottom-color:#e6e3e1!important;border-right-color:#f0edeb!important}[data-theme=warm] tbody tr:hover td{background:#f9f9f9!important}[data-theme=warm] thead th.dt-th-filtered{background:#ffe5df!important;border-bottom-color:#ff836659!important}[data-theme=warm] .dt-scroll::-webkit-scrollbar-track{background:#f5f3f1}[data-theme=warm] .dt-scroll::-webkit-scrollbar-thumb{background:#cfc9c5;border-radius:4px}[data-theme=warm] .dt-scroll::-webkit-scrollbar-thumb:hover{background:#b0a8a3}[data-theme=warm] .dt-popover{background:#fff!important;border-color:var(--border-dark)!important;box-shadow:0 8px 24px #2a2a2a24!important}[data-theme=warm] .dt-popover-title{color:var(--primary)!important}[data-theme=warm] .dt-popover input,[data-theme=warm] .dt-popover select{background:#fff!important;border-color:var(--border)!important;color:var(--text-primary)!important;color-scheme:light!important}[data-theme=warm] .dt-popover-done{background:#ffe5df!important;border-color:#ff836666!important;color:#ff8366!important}[data-theme=warm] .dt-popover-clear{color:var(--blue)!important}[data-theme=warm] .dt-toolbar{background:var(--surface)!important;border-bottom-color:var(--border)!important}[data-theme=warm] .portfolio-card{background:#fff!important;border:2px solid rgba(255,131,102,.4)!important}[data-theme=warm] .portfolio-card .pc-label{color:#ff8366!important;opacity:1!important}[data-theme=warm] .portfolio-card .pc-value{color:#2a2a2a!important}[data-theme=warm] .portfolio-card .pc-sub{color:#6b6b6b!important}input[type=date]{color-scheme:dark}[data-theme=warm] input[type=date]{color-scheme:light}*,*:before,*:after{box-sizing:border-box;margin:0;padding:0}body{font-family:var(--font-sans);font-size:14px;line-height:1.5;color:var(--text-primary);background:var(--bg);-webkit-font-smoothing:antialiased}input,select,textarea,button{font-family:inherit;font-size:inherit}input[type=text],input[type=number],input[type=date],input[type=email],select,textarea{height:40px;padding:0 12px;border:1.5px solid var(--border);border-radius:var(--radius-md);font-size:13.5px;color:var(--text-primary);background:var(--surface-2);width:100%;outline:none;transition:border-color .15s,box-shadow .15s}select{-moz-appearance:none;appearance:none;-webkit-appearance:none;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='14' height='14' viewBox='0 0 24 24' fill='none' stroke='%234a5d7a' stroke-width='2'%3E%3Cpolyline points='6 9 12 15 18 9'/%3E%3C/svg%3E");background-repeat:no-repeat;background-position:right 11px center;background-size:14px 14px;padding-right:34px;cursor:pointer}input:hover,select:hover{border-color:var(--border-dark)}input:focus,select:focus,textarea:focus{border-color:var(--blue)!important;box-shadow:0 0 0 3px #4f8eff26}input::placeholder,textarea::placeholder{color:var(--text-tertiary)}a{color:inherit;text-decoration:none}::-webkit-scrollbar{width:6px;height: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:var(--border-dark);border-radius:99px}::-webkit-scrollbar-thumb:hover{background:#2d4268}
